-
在JavaScript日志分析领域,有多款优秀的工具可以帮助开发者进行日志的记录、查看和分析。以下是一些推荐的JS日志分析工具:Kotaemon:特点:专为开发者和运维人员设计,通过直观的界面、灵活的过滤和强大的分析功能,帮助用户快速定位问题源头。适用场景:适用于需要管理大规模日志的团队。Plumelog:特点:开源的全栈日志解决方案,支持多语言环境,提供统一的日志收集、存储
-
本文介绍两种方法实现yum自动更新,确保您的系统软件始终保持最新状态。方法一:利用yum-cron实现自动化更新安装yum-cron:使用以下命令安装yum-cron软件包:sudoyuminstallyum-cron启动并启用yum-cron服务:sudosystemctlstartyum-cronsudosystemctlenableyum-cron配置yum-cron:编辑/etc/yum/yum-cron.conf文件,自定义更新策略。关键参数
-
Golang的日志系统用于记录程序运行期间的关键事件,包括信息、警告和错误。有效的错误日志解读对于快速排查问题至关重要。典型的Golang错误日志包含以下关键部分:时间戳:精确记录错误发生的时间,方便追踪错误的发生顺序。错误级别:指示错误的严重程度,例如INFO、WARNING、ERROR等。这有助于优先处理更严重的错误。错误信息:对错误进行描述,通常包含错误类型、原因以及发生位置(文件名和行号)。堆栈跟踪(StackTrace):展示错误
-
本文介绍如何在Linux系统中自定义YUM软件源,以获取特定软件包或更新。请务必谨慎操作,因为错误的配置可能导致YUM无法正常工作。第一步:备份现有YUM配置文件在修改任何配置前,强烈建议备份现有YUM配置文件:sudocp/etc/yum.repos.d/CentOS-Base.repo/etc/yum.repos.d/CentOS-Base.repo.bak第二步:获取新的软件源配置文件您可以从网络下载其他Linux发行版的软件源配置文件,或自行创建。以下示例展示如何下载Cent
-
在Debian系统中,Syslog作为一个重要的日志服务,负责收集、处理和存储系统及应用程序生成的日志信息。当Syslog出现故障时,可以依照以下步骤进行排查:检查系统日志:利用tail-f/var/log/syslog命令查看最新的系统日志,这包括系统启动、关机、服务启动和错误等信息。通过dmesg命令查看内核日志。使用journalctl命令(适用于使用systemd的系统)查看所有日志、最近的日志或特定时间段的日志。检查配置文件:查看/etc/rsyslog.conf和/etc
-
在Debian系统中,移除防火墙通常涉及到卸载ufw(UncomplicatedFirewall)或iptables。以下是详细的卸载步骤:移除ufw关闭ufw服务:sudoufwdisable移除ufw软件包:sudoapt-getremove--purgeufw清除残留配置文件:sudoapt-getautoremovesudoapt-getautoclean验证是否已完全移除:dpkg-l|grepufw如果没有输出结果,说明ufw已被彻底移除。移除i
-
在Linux系统下查看CPU信息可通过多个命令实现,各有侧重。1.lscpu可快速获取架构、核心数、线程数等基本信息;2./proc/cpuinfo提供每个逻辑CPU的详细参数如频率、缓存和物理ID;3.nproc直接输出可用的处理单元数量适用于并行任务调度;4.top或htop用于实时监控CPU使用情况及负载状态,其中htop界面更友好。不同场景应选用合适的命令以提高效率。
-
为了监控Tomcat日志中的错误率,可以尝试以下几种方式:利用ELK(Elasticsearch,Logstash,Kibana)组合Filebeat:通过配置Filebeat来抓取Tomcat特定日志文件(例如catalina.out)中的WARN和ERROR日志。Logstash:把收集到的日志数据传递给Logstash进行处理。Elasticsearch:Logstash会把数据保存到Elasticsearch里,并创建带有特定索引名的文档。Kibana:在Kibana里构建可视化图表和控制面板
-
Linux系统没有像Windows那样的回收站,但误删文件并非完全无法恢复。本文介绍几种Linux下恢复误删文件的方法,请注意,恢复成功率并非100%,操作前务必停止对目标分区的所有写入操作。方法一:extundelete命令extundelete专用于恢复ext3和ext4文件系统中的删除文件,利用文件系统日志信息进行恢复。安装:CentOS:yuminstallextundeleteDebian:apt-getinstallextundelete使用方法:恢复单个目录:ex
-
利用Yum高效批量安装软件,简化Linux系统管理!本文将介绍几种批量安装和管理软件包的实用方法。批量安装软件包方法一:使用yumgroupinstall命令对于一组相关的软件包,yumgroupinstall命令是最佳选择。例如,安装"WebServer"组:yumgroupinstall"WebServer"此命令将安装"WebServer"组中的所有软件包。方法二:利用脚本或自动化工具对于更复杂的批量安装需求,建议使用脚本(如Shell脚本)或自动化工具(例如Ansi
-
本文介绍几种常用的方法,帮助您在Debian系统上有效监控系统资源。常用命令与工具:top命令:实时显示进程信息,包括CPU和内存使用情况。按“Shift+M”按内存排序,按“Shift+P”按CPU排序。htop命令:(需安装:sudoapt-getinstallhtop)交互式进程查看器,比top更直观。vmstat命令:显示虚拟内存、磁盘、CPU和进程活动信息。按“d”键查看磁盘I/O,按“p”键查看CPU统计。iostat命令:(需安装
-
Debian邮件服务器可承载的用户数量并非固定值,而是取决于诸多因素的综合作用。这些因素包括服务器硬件配置、网络带宽、邮件服务器软件及其配置,以及用户的使用习惯。关键影响因素:邮件服务器软件及配置:常用的邮件服务器软件包括Postfix(快速、可靠、轻量级)、Exim(高度可定制)和Dovecot(流行的IMAP/POP3服务器)。它们的配置选项(例如邮件队列大小、连接数限制等)直接影响服务器性能。硬件及网络环境:服务器的CPU、内存、存储空间和网络带宽,以及网络连接的稳定性和速
-
在Linux系统中,文件锁定是一种保护文件的方法,可以防止多个进程同时访问同一文件,从而避免数据损坏或冲突。文件锁定命令是一组用于实现文件锁定操作的命令,它们可以用于对文件进行加锁或解锁,控制文件的访问权限,确保系统的稳定性和安全性。本文将详细介绍Linux中文件锁定命令的类型、使用方法、常见问题及解决方案等内容。在Linux中,文件锁定主要有两种类型:共享锁和排他锁。共享锁允许多个进程同时对文件进行读操作,但不能进行写操作;而排他锁则只允许一个进程对文件进行读写操作。在实际应用中,根据具体需
-
在Linux环境中,Swagger和RabbitMQ可以结合使用,以提供一个完整的API网关和服务间通信的解决方案。以下是结合使用Swagger和RabbitMQ的一般步骤:安装和配置RabbitMQ:在Linux服务器上安装RabbitMQ。你可以使用包管理器如apt(适用于Debian/Ubuntu系统)或yum(适用于CentOS/RHEL系统)进行安装。启动RabbitMQ服务,并确保它在系统启动时自动运行。创建必要的队列、交换机和绑定,以便你的应用程序能够使用它们进行消息传递。设置RabbitM
-
SecureCRT是一款功能强大的远程终端仿真软件,广泛应用于IT领域的专业人士。它支持多种协议,如SSH、Telnet和Serial等,除了提供安全连接和多会话支持外,SecureCRT还支持脚本功能,帮助用户自动化复杂任务。脚本支持功能SecureCRT支持多种脚本语言的使用,如TCL/TK、VBScript、Perl、VBE和JavaScript等。通过编写脚本,用户可以自动化重复的命令行任务,提升工作效率并减少人为错误。实现脚本自动化的方法通过LogonAction